WebMDMA (ecstasy): 3-4 days in urine and 1-2 days in blood; Methamphetamine (crystal meth): 3-6 days in urine and 24 - 72 hours in blood; Methadone: 3-4 days in urine and 24-36 hours in blood; Morphine: 2-3 days in urine and 6-8 hours in blood; Drug detection in hair. Drugs or their metabolites may be detectable in hair. Web20 aug. 2024 · August 20, 2024 by Sandra Hearth. Drug testing specimen types Illicit substances are detectable for only five to 10 days in urine; whereas, hair drug tests can detect drug or alcohol use for up to 90 days. Blood testing is very accurate, but costly and invasive. It does have a shorter detection period (minutes to hours), however. Web8 jan. 2024 · Depending on how often you consume weed, the detection time for saliva testing varies. For occasional users, the time of detection can vary from 1 to 3 days, and for chronic users, the detection time can be from 1 to 29 days.
